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Garage: Larger garages require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Foundation: Different foundation types, such as slab, crawl space, or full basement, vary in cost due to material and labor differences.
- Soil Conditions: Poor soil conditions may necessitate additional work, such as soil stabilization or deeper footings.
- Access to Site: Limited access can complicate the project and increase labor costs.
- Permit Fees: Local regulations in Minneapolis may require permits, adding to the overall expense.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Minneapolis can vary, impacting the total cost of the project.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ials will increase the cost but may offer better durability and longevity.
- Additional Features: Extras like drainage systems, insulation, or enhanced waterproofing can add to the cost.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Minneapolis, MN) |
---|---|
Foundation Inspection | $300 - $500 |
Soil Testing | $500 - $1,000 |
Excavation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Concrete Slab Foundation | $4,000 - $8,000 |
Crawl Space Foundation | $8,000 - $15,000 |
Full Basement Foundation | $15,000 - $30,000 |
Waterproofing |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Drainage System |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Permit Fees | $200 - $800 |
Labor | $40 - $100 per hour |
